## Changelog — Lintbar UI Kit v4.0.0

Default versioning for shared components changed from floating minor ranges to pinned exact versions. Consumers no longer auto-upgrade; updates require an explicit bump, reducing supply-chain drift. Strict peer checks are now enabled by default. The resolved defaults applied at build time are listed below for review.

settings of bahif-yajof:
JORIX_PIN=2662
JORIX_TENANT=rusax
JORIX_METRICS_HOST=metrics.jorix.xolmario.corp
JORIX_SEAL=seal_a93c2147
JORIX_STANDBY_TEAM=wenius

During this week's audit, Priya noticed that the Lanternfall iOS build resolves campaign deep links through the legacy router while Android uses the v3 path matcher. Staging was updated in March, but production configs were never synced, so fallback URLs differ per platform. This has caused intermittent blank screens for shared links. We should reconcile both platforms against the canonical routing table before Thursday's release. For reference, the current production values are as follows.

deployment values, yagef-yawip:
ELIOX_PIN=5303
ELIOX_METRICS_HOST=metrics.eliox.paliqworks.corp
ELIOX_LOG_LEVEL=error
ELIOX_TENANT=praiel

**Q: How does cache invalidation work in the Wares & Whimsy catalog?**

A: Catalog pages are cached at the edge by Shelfmark for 15 minutes. Price or stock changes publish an invalidation event that purges affected keys within seconds; description edits wait for natural expiry. If the invalidation worker falls behind, you may flush the full cache from the Shelfmark operator console. To open that console in an emergency, enter the recovery passphrase shown below.

vault phrase of yajef-yadup = ulawyn-isteth-briwyn-istax